Eye makeup has a long history, with its origins dating back thousands of years.
Early Origins
The use of eye makeup can be traced to ancient Mesopotamia around 10,000 BC. Interestingly, at that time, eyeshadow was commonly worn by both men and women. Eye makeup also has roots in Ancient Egypt.
Ancient Egypt
- Ancient Egyptians used malachite to create a greenish hue around the eyes. This was one of the earliest known forms of eyeshadow.
